I'm honored to be guest designer for the Papertrey Ink May Release. Today's card features a new hot foil plate. Since I don't have a hot foiling machine, I decided to use the plate to create a letterpress effect. I inked it up with distress oxide and ran it through my Spellbinders Platinum 6 to create the background on this card.

 My second card features their newest hot foil plate and fun new Suited for Summer stamp/die set. 

  I'm back with another card featuring Papertrey Ink's May Release. Today's card features a new hot foil plate. Since I don't have a hot foiling machine, I decided to use the plate to create a letterpress effect. This time I used watercolor paper and turned it over so the design was raised instead of indented. I created a messy watercolor look using my Arteza Real Brush Pens, and added a little collage of fun images from this month's release.

Today's Papertrey Ink project is made out of a brown lunch sack that I folded over and sewed around the edges to form a pocket. I used pinking shears along the top edge and printed some patterned papers/music to decorate the pockets. The front pocket features the NEW Serene Sleigh stamps and dies, and I added a few Christmas Sprigs to the top right corner. 


This little pocket if perfect for gifting money or a gift card, and there's room to slip in a treat or two as well!

          I was inspired by the greenery and stars when I created my mixed media card. 
           

          I love creating weathered wood backgrounds from cereal boxes, and this time I used gray and white paint. (Click here for instructions.) I used mixed media paper for my flower die cuts, kraft for the pine cones and stars, and green for the pine branches. I added color and depth using distress inks and waterbrush pens.
